Alphabetizing is a fundamental skill that lays the groundwork for literacy and cognitive development in children aged 4-9. This skill not only aids in reading and writing but also enhances organizational abilities—which are essential for academic success. When children learn to alphabetize, they grasp the order of letters, reinforcing their understanding of the alphabet and contributing to phonetic awareness. This awareness is pivotal when recognizing words, spelling, and building a strong vocabulary.
Moreover, alphabetizing nurtures critical thinking skills. As children sort and categorize items, they engage in problem-solving, an essential cognitive process. This skill can also promote independence, as children learn to locate and organize their belongings or information, fostering responsibility.
For teachers, integrating alphabetization into lesson plans creates interactive learning experiences. Parents can reinforce this at home through fun activities, such as games or organizing bookshelves. When both parents and teachers collaborate and emphasize alphabetizing, they create a consistent learning environment that celebrates literacy.
In an increasingly information-rich world, teaching children to efficiently locate and manage information fosters confidence and prepares them for future academic endeavors. Thus, alphabetizing is a valuable and enjoyable skill that directly impacts a child’s educational journey.
